### Location and Accessibility
Pine Crest RV and MH Park is strategically located at:
2601 Old Spanish Trail, Slidell, LA 70461, USA
This address places the park just off the interstate in Slidell, a significant city on the Northshore of Lake Pontchartrain. Slidell serves as a crucial hub for travel and commerce in Southeast Louisiana, offering excellent accessibility to major regional destinations. The park's location provides a distinct advantage for travelers, being:
- Approximately 30 minutes from New Orleans' world-famous French Quarter, allowing easy day trips to experience the city's unique charm, music, and cuisine.
- Roughly 30 minutes from the casinos and beaches of the Mississippi Gulf Coast, providing additional entertainment and recreational opportunities.
- Conveniently close to I-10, making it an ideal overnight stop for those traveling across the Gulf Coast.
Within Slidell itself, residents and guests have immediate access to numerous conveniences. There's a Dollar General store directly across the street for quick shopping needs, and a variety of gas stations, restaurants, and other retail outlets are just outside the front gate. This blend of easy interstate access and proximity to local amenities makes Pine Crest RV and MH Park a practical and well-connected choice for RVers and long-term residents in Louisiana.

### Services Offered
Pine Crest RV and MH Park strives to provide a range of services and amenities that cater to the needs of both short-term visitors and long-term residents. The park focuses on fundamental conveniences to ensure a comfortable stay:
- Full Hookup Sites: The park offers a variety of sites equipped with full hookups, including 20, 30, and 50 amp electric service, water, and sewer connections, essential for all types of RVs.
- Pull-Through and Back-In Sites: Both pull-through and back-in sites are available, accommodating various RV sizes, including big rigs. Sites are generally level, with some being paved (concrete or asphalt) and others being gravel or rock.
- Free Wi-Fi: Complimentary Wi-Fi access is provided, allowing guests to stay connected for work, entertainment, or communication.
- Newly Remodeled Laundry Facilities: The park boasts updated and clean laundry facilities, offering convenience for managing washing needs on-site.
- Remodeled Bath Houses: Recently renovated bathhouses with showers and restrooms are available for guest use.
- Propane Sales: For convenience, propane is available for purchase on-site.
- On-Site Office with Amenities: The beautifully remodeled office includes a kitchen and a meeting area, where guests can enjoy a cup of coffee and relax in a sitting room.
- Trash Service: Regular trash collection is provided to maintain cleanliness throughout the park.
- Self-Service RV Wash: A self-service RV wash facility is available for guests to keep their vehicles clean.

### Features / Highlights
Pine Crest RV and MH Park distinguishes itself through several features that aim to enhance the experience for its guests and residents:
- Shaded Environment: The park is nestled among majestic pines, providing ample shade for many of its sites. This natural canopy can offer a cooler and more pleasant experience, especially during Louisiana's warmer months.
- On-Site Lakes: The presence of on-site lakes adds to the peaceful beauty of the park, offering scenic views and potential opportunities for relaxation by the water.
- Pet-Friendly: Pine Crest RV and MH Park is welcoming to pets, acknowledging that many travelers and residents include their furry companions. Guests should adhere to specific pet rules, typically involving leashing.
- Paved Roads: The park features paved roads, which generally contribute to easier navigation and a cleaner environment, especially after rain.
- Long-Term Resident Community: The park has many long-term residents, which can foster a sense of community and stability. This indicates it’s a place where people feel comfortable staying for extended periods.
- Quiet Atmosphere: Despite its proximity to the interstate, many guests note the park is surprisingly quiet, allowing for a peaceful retreat after a day of activities.
- Proximity to Major Attractions: Its location is a significant highlight, offering an ideal base for exploring New Orleans, the Mississippi Gulf Coast, and local attractions like swamp tours. Car rental availability and swamp tour pickups at the park can enhance convenience for guests.
- Friendly and Helpful Staff: Many reviews highlight the owner and staff as being great, helpful, and nice, contributing to a positive experience.

Stayed for 3 months in 2024. Standard sites are decent, but watch out for low spots in heavy rains. Maintenance happens on a regular basis (despite what some reviews may imply.) Nice to have paved roads. Owner and staff are great, helpful and nice. Good prices. Many long term residents. Surprisingly quiet for being so close to the interstate. Premium sites look very good.
The lot was level and spacious. Quiet here in March. Lovely little stream in back with birds and turtles (beware of alligator sign). But a lack of pool would be a problem later in the season. And children's playground need updating to keep kids amused. Good location though.
